Explain how these three terms are all related: life, liberty, property.
umka2103 [35]

Answer:

Among these fundamental natural rights, Locke said, are "life, liberty, and property." Locke believed that the most basic human law of nature is the preservation of mankind. To serve that purpose, he reasoned, individuals have both a right and a duty to preserve their own lives.

The three-stage memory model is a three stage process used by psychologist to describe how individuals acquire, process, store, and recall memories. The three-stages memory model are categorized as;

1. Encoding.

2. Storage.

3. Retrieval.

Also, the three-stage memory model is divided into three main forms and these are;

1. Sensory memory: this allows humans to retain informations even after the stimulus received from its environment has ceased.

2. Short-term memory: it allows humans to retain a relatively short amount of information at once and only lasts for a very short time.

3. Long-term memory: this holds a large amount of informations and can last for a longer period of time.

According to the three-stage memory model, information must first enter sensory memory and then transfer to short-term memory. Finally, it must be moved to long-term memory to be retained for a meaningful length of time.

3. Why were some white Southerners called scalawags by other whites? What did the word actually mean?​
Monica [59]

Answer: The word scalawag, originally referring to low-grade farm animals, was adopted by their opponents to refer to Southern whites who formed a Republican coalition with black freedmen and Northern newcomers (called carpetbaggers) to take control of their state and local governments.
